How the Bail Bond Process Works in Alameda County

  1. Arrest and transport: The person is taken into custody and brought to a local facility for intake.
  2. Booking: Personal information is recorded, fingerprints may be taken, and the person is entered into the system.
  3. Bail is set: A bail amount may be set using a schedule or by a judge, depending on the situation.
  4. Contact a bondsman: You call a bail bonds agency to discuss options and requirements for a bond.
  5. Complete paperwork: The co-signer fills out an application and signs the bond documents.
  6. Bond is posted: The bail bond is submitted to the appropriate facility.
  7. Release: After processing is complete, the person can be released with instructions for future court dates.

Bail Bond Paperwork & Co-Signer Responsibilities

Starting a bond usually involves a short application and basic verification. A co-signer may be asked to provide identification and payment information so the paperwork can be completed correctly and quickly.

When a co-signer signs an indemnity agreement, they agree to help ensure the defendant follows all release terms and makes every required court appearance. If the defendant misses court or does not follow instructions, the co-signer may become responsible for certain costs tied to the bond.

Collateral is not always required, but it may be requested depending on factors like the bail amount and overall risk. If collateral is needed, it should be clearly explained before any agreement is finalized.

How long does release usually take in Alameda County?

Release time can vary based on booking status, staffing, and how quickly paperwork is processed. Even after a bond is posted, the facility still needs time to complete release steps. For the best estimate, have the person’s details ready and ask about typical timing for Alameda County bail bonds.

What information should I have ready when I call?

Try to have the defendant’s full name, date of birth, and where they are being held. If you have it, a booking number can help speed up the search. If you don’t have all details, you can still call and provide what you know.

When might collateral be required?

Collateral may be required in some situations, depending on the bail amount and the risk factors involved. It is not automatically required for every bond. If collateral is needed, the terms should be explained clearly before you agree to anything.
